Beit Aomr, Jul 28 (EFE/EPA).- Palestinians mourned Wednesday the death of 12-years old Moayad Al Alami, who was reportedly shot dead by Israeli soldiers at an Israeli army checkpoint, while passing in a car with his father. La Paz, Bolivia Jun 21 (EFE) (CAMERA: Cesar Gonzales) .- Bolivians received the first rays of the sun Monday with their palms raised to celebrate the 5529 Andean New Year, amid ancestral rituals carried out in various sites considered sacred to indigenous people and some restrictions due to the covid-19 pandemic.
Minneapolis (US), May 25 (EFE / EPA) .- (Camera: Craig Lassig) Cities around the United States on Tuesday commemorated African-American George Floyd, who was asphyxiated by a Minneapolis police officer a year ago today, with the pending promise of police reform to eliminate brutality against the country's racial minorities.
